Property description

This beautifully appointed 1930s bay-fronted semi-detached home occupies a prominent corner plot along one of Chester’s most sought-after addresses. With its striking kerb appeal, tree-lined setting and a blend of period charm with modern enhancements, this is a home of real distinction. Approached on foot through a timber pedestrian gate, a paved pathway leads through the low-walled front lawn to an attractive open-arched storm porch. Here, a stained-glass double-glazed entrance door provides access into a welcoming hallway, setting the tone for the style and character found throughout. The hallway features original wood-block parquet flooring, which continues into both reception rooms, and a spindled staircase rising to the first floor with a useful understairs storage cupboard. Both the living room and dining room are generously proportioned, with their curved bay windows a standout feature. The living room is further enhanced by a stylish fireplace with inset living flame gas fire, creating a comfortable and elegant focal point. The kitchen is fitted with a contemporary range of gloss-fronted units with chrome fitments, Corian worksurfaces, inset sink, and quality integrated appliances. From here, the home opens into a further reception space, incorporating a breakfast bar and seating area, and French doors providing a seamless connection to the garden. A practical utility room and downstairs WC complete the ground floor accommodation. On the first floor, the landing with spindled balustrade gives access to three bedrooms. The principal and guest bedrooms both enjoy curved bay windows, with the main bedroom benefiting from fitted Sharps wardrobes. The third bedroom, currently used as a home office, highlights the versatility of the space. The family bathroom is well-appointed, featuring a four-piece suite including a separate shower cubicle, with stylish fittings such as a mirror with integrated light over the vanity unit. This home strikes the perfect balance between original features and modern living. Highlights include solar panels, an EV charging point, and the preservation of period character throughout. Externally, the property enjoys gardens to three sides. The front is laid to lawn, while the side garden features a patio with planted borders and a garden shed. The rear garden has been thoughtfully designed, with areas for fruit and vegetable growing, shaped beds with shrubs, a timber Summer house, and a pergola leading to a further seating area. Additional patios provide multiple vantage points to relax and enjoy the surroundings. Off-road parking is available to the side via a block-paved driveway finished with golden gravel.
